Between 2016 and 2025 the name has been rising — up 77% as a share of girls' births.

Eden is given to both sexes: 54,761 female and 11,156 male births on record. The two curves rarely move together, which is why they are drawn separately rather than summed.

Eden in New Zealand

In New Zealand, Eden has been registered 2,327 times since 1989, peaking in 2007 with 103 births. It ranked #37 for girls in 2025 on 77 births.

How these figures are worked out

  1. Counts come straight from the registrars: the US Social Security Administration (1880–2025) and the New Zealand Department of Internal Affairs (1900–2025). Nothing is scraped from another names site.
  2. Ranks are computed against every name in that year's file, not just the ones this site publishes pages for — otherwise a rank would flatter every name we happen to list.
  3. The curve is drawn on births per 100,000 of that sex, not raw counts. Raw counts across eras are misleading: far more births were registered in 1957 than in 1890, so a flat count is a falling share.
  4. Each country hides small numbers — the US below 5 births a year, New Zealand below 10. A gap in a line is "below the floor", never "nobody".
